  • Joe Budden Shares New Song "Devil In My Room" Featuring Crooked I [LISTEN]

    New Jersey rapper Joe Budden has shared a new single called “Devil In My Room,” featuring a verse from fellow Slaughterhouse rapper Crooked I and production by Darknight and 8 Bars, which you can check out below. As clarified on the song’s Soundcloud page, this is the second track in a series of weekly leaks, which began with last week’s “Nothing Changes” featuring Tsu Surf and Random. The Soundcloud page also notes that “Devil In My Room” will not be included on Budden’s upcoming EP "Some Love Lost."

  • Kim Gordon's 'Girl in a Band' Memoir Gets Cover and Release Date, Chronicles Sonic Youth Member's Life [PHOTO]

    Pitchfork reports that "Girl in a Band," the long-awaited memoir by Sonic Youth's Kim Gordon, has been given a release date and cover artwork. The book will be released Feb. 24, 2015, through Dey Street Books, an imprint of HarperCollins.

  • 50 Cent Loses $16 Million Lawsuit, Pushes Back Solo Album 'Street King Immortal' to Focus on G-Unit

    When you are worth more than $100 million, you can afford to take a financial hit, but 50 Cent just absorbed a $16 million wallop from Sleek Audio. AllHipHop reports that the G-Unit star committed some pretty unethical snafus en route to getting saddled with a lawsuit loss that will surely hurt his pockets. When filing the suit earlier this year, Sleek not only claimed that Fitty not only stole its product design to launch his SMS Audio headphones, but that he also jacked their confidential client information. He is also delaying his next solo album to concentrate on G-Unit.
